Read & Reflect: Wednesday, March 22

Read: 1 John 3:1, 2 Corinthians 9:12-14

1 John 3:1

1See what great love the Father has lavished on us, that we should be called children of God! And that is what we are! The reason the world does not know us is that it did not know him.

2 Corinthians 9:12-14

12This service that you perform is not only supplying the needs of the Lord’s people but is also overflowing in many expressions of thanks to God. 13Because of the service by which you have proved yourselves, others will praise God for the obedience that accompanies your confession of the gospel of Christ, and for your generosity in sharing with them and with everyone else. 14And in their prayers for you their hearts will go out to you, because of the surpassing grace God has given you.

Reflect:

As believers, we are children of God. But those who do not know Christ as their Lord and Savior, do not know what it truly means to be a Christian. But they could! With each action we take to love our neighbor, we reflect Jesus to the world, as well as the great gift of life and hope we receive through his resurrection. Give thanks to the Lord today through acts of kindness, especially to those you might otherwise forget.
